Monday, July 30, 2018, 9:00 PM, Episode 14, First Comes a Wedding, Then a Honeymoon

From Titan TV (Episode 7-14)
An exclusive first look is taken at Lauren and Josiah's wedding, where they share their first kiss after saying their "I do's," and a closer look is taken at the beginning of their courtship; Kendra and Joe take off to Greece for their honeymoon.
From TLC:
In this first look at Josiah and Lauren's wedding, the bride and groom say their "I do's" and have their first kiss!  Then wind back 6 months earlier to the beginning of their courtship.  Meanwhile, Joe and Kendra go on their honeymoon to Greece. 

120 minutes

Ratings for the 9 pm hour:  1.126 M viewers and a .27 rating.  17th cable show of the day.
